Just began receiving three new HD channels today in New Haven, CT area:
Discovery ScienceHD: channel 184 ABC FamilyHD: channel 229 DisneyHD: channel 230 With the recent migration of several analogs, hopefully more HD channels will follow in upcoming days. I believe SNYHD finally will be available during first week of August. |

This is our complete list in Central CT with the addition of PPV HD, & Game & Team HD's. It seems like we have some differences from just the New Haven area.
184 - Science HD 191 - Discovery HD 192 - TLC HD 193 - Animal Planet HD 195 - USA HD 196 - CNN HD 197 - History HD 198 - TBS HD 199 - Comcast Sports Net HD 200 - NESN HD 201 - YES HD 202 - ESPN HD 203 - ESPN 2 HD 204 - TNT HD 205 - DISCOVERY THEATER HD 207 - NATIONAL GEOGRAPHIC HD 208 - UNIVERSAL HD 209 - MHD 210 - GOLF/VERSUS HD 211 - A&E HD 212 - HGTV HD 213 - FOOD NETWOK HD 214 - NFL NETWORK HD 215 - HBO HD 217 - Sci Fi HD 218 - SNY HD 219 - CINEMAX HD 220 - TMC HD 221 - FX HD 222 - AMC HD 223 - SHOWTIME HD 224 - SHO 2 HD 227 - STARZ HD 229 - ABC Family HD 230 - Disney HD 231 - ABC HD 232 - NBC HD 233 - CBS HD 234 - FOX HD 235 - CW HD 236 - My Network HD 240 - PBS HD 241 - Fox News HD 242 - Fox Business HD 243 - CNBC HD 244 - Bravo HD 245 - Encore HD 281 - QVC HD 282 - PPV HD 749 - Team HD (NBA League Pass) 770 - Game HD (MLB/NHL HD) |
